Lekau Sehoana is one of South Africa’s most prolific entrepreneurs. And what makes his success story sweeter is the fact that he had hit rock bottom before making it to the top.

The Drip Footwear founder shared his “rags to riches” story with his followers this week on his Twitter account. In it, he posted about being a “hopeless drunkard” with no direction.

LEKAU SEHOANA REFLECTS ON ‘HOPELESS’ PAST

Despite attending all the biggest celebrity events and parties in Mzansi, Lekau Sehoana lives a sober lifestyle. But this was not always the case. Before the success of Drip Footwear, the businessman was an ordinary South African who struggled to make ends meet.

He also regularly abused alcohol.

The shoe designer shared on Twitter: “A lot of people ask me why I don’t drink alcohol, I used to. A lot even”

Lekau Sehoana attached pictures of his younger blacked out after drinking too much.

He added: “This is a picture of me at 21 years of age. Drunkard, poverty stricken and hopeless. But a lover of fashion and the pop-culture. I was able to turn my life around”.

He continued his story: “After Matric, I was forced to go and hustle. The hustle didn’t go well, then I went back to school, so I could fund the hustle. I studied NQF Level 4 Civil Engineering, got a Job, bought a Mini [Cooper] and forgot the hustle. Worst mistake ever. I didn’t need a car”.

Things went well for a bit, before falling apart completely. Lekau Sehoana revealed that he found himself drowning in debt after losing his job.

“The company made a license for me, gave me a [Nissan van] NP200. I had a petrol card and I could drive it anywhere. I didn’t earn that well, but I chose to park their car and bought myself one. When I lost my Job, that was a big problem… imagine losing a car and having to walk eKasi and debt”

Fast forward a few years and Lekau Sehoana is now a celebrated businesman producing proudly South African merchandise
He tweeted his latest accomplishment; “A brand we built during a pandemic, 1 Drip at a time. Our 20th store, revealing the location in a few days”.
